Least Common Multiple of 26387 and 26402 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 26387 and 26402, than apply into the LCM equation.

GCF(26387,26402) = 1
LCM(26387,26402) = ( 26387 × 26402) / 1
LCM(26387,26402) = 696669574 / 1
LCM(26387,26402) = 696669574
